Клирънсът позволява на разработчиците да прилагат система за удостоверяване на имейл & парола за техните ROR приложения.
Това може да се използва за изпълнение на основния / безвъзмездна помощ отрече ACL (Списък за контрол на достъп), която може да се използва, за да позволи на потребителите в различни разрези на RoR задвижвани уебсайт.
Модулът Клирънсът е краставици -friendly и i18n-готови.
В по-новата версия на Клирънсът (1.x клон) работи само с Ruby 1.9.2
Какво ново в тази версия:.
- Фиксирана проблем, който ще доведе до сайтове, които все още използват отхвърлената издаде разрешение филтъра да въведете циклично пренасочване когато пренасочва към знака на пътя.
- за уравняване спомням символично име бисквитка сега се персонализира чрез Clearance.configuration.cookie_name.
- Влезли потребители, които се опитват да посетите знака на пътя сега се пренасочват. Подразбиране пренасочването линк до същия URL използва за пренасочването след влезете, но могат да бъдат персонализирани с императивни passwords_controller # url_for_signed_in_users
- users_controller # avoid_sign_in сега е изоставен в полза на redirect_signed_in_users която е по-точно име.
Какво ново във версия 1.8.0:
- Фиксирана проблем, който ще доведе до сайтове, които са все още използване на отхвърлената издаде разрешение филтъра да въведете циклично пренасочване когато пренасочва към знака на пътя.
- за уравняване спомням символично име бисквитка сега се персонализира чрез Clearance.configuration.cookie_name.
- Влезли потребители, които се опитват да посетите знака на пътя сега се пренасочват. Подразбиране пренасочването линк до същия URL използва за пренасочването след влезете, но могат да бъдат персонализирани с императивни passwords_controller # url_for_signed_in_users
- users_controller # avoid_sign_in сега е изоставен в полза на redirect_signed_in_users която е по-точно име.
Какво ново във версия 1.6.1:
- Secure бисквитки вече не са презаписани при посещенията на потребителите не-HTTPS URL.
Какво ново във версия 1.5.0:
- Изключи маршрути уравняване чрез създаването config.routes = фалшива .
- релси генерират клирънс: маршрути ще зареже стандартния набор от маршрути до маршрути на вашето приложение подават за изменение .
Какво ново във версия 1.4.2:
- Елиминирайте осъждане съобщение при използване DenyAccess пасването с RSpec 3 .
Какво ново във версия 1.4.0:
- върху връзката Изход в оформлението на приложения по подразбиране има са заменени с семантично правилен знак на бутон. Това също така премахва ненужна JavaScript зависимост.
- Клирънсът сега използва original_fullpath когато пренасочване към запазена URL след вход. Това следва да подобри поведението в монтирани двигатели.
- user_params метод е добавен в Клирънсът :: UsersController която осигурява удобно място за заменяне на параметрите, използвани при създаването на потребителите.
Какво ново във версия 1.2.1:
- низ Query сега е включена в URL адреса за пренасочване, когато Клирънсът пренасочва към предварително запаметената URL.
Какво ново във версия 1.2.0:
- клирънс / тестване сега е изоставен. Изискване клирънс / rspec или клирънс / test_unit според случая.
- Вход съобщение за грешка се сега персонализирани изключително по I18n. SessionsController # flash_failure_after_create вече не се нарича. За да персонализирате съобщението, промените clearance.controllers.sessions.bad_email_or_password или flashes.failure_after_create ключ.
- Влезте в предприятието може да бъде изключен с config.allow_sign_in = фалшива
Какво ново във версия 0.16.2:
- Change подразбиране имейл подател да deploy@example.com .
<силни> Изисквания
- Ruby 1.8.7 или по-висока
- Руби на релси 3 или по-висока
Коментари не е намерена